Scholl Insoles with Arch Support: Features, Fit, and How to Use

Scholl insoles with arch support are designed to cushion and align the foot by targeting the plantar arch, a key area that influences load distribution and stability during standing and walking. This overview explains how they work, who can benefit, key features to compare, realistic limits, and practical guidance on fit, wear time, care, and when to seek professional evaluation rather than relying solely on an insole solution. Think of them as a supportive layer inside your shoe that can complement good footwear, not a replacement for proper diagnosis or structural treatment.

What arch support means in a Scholl insole

Arch support in a Scholl insole refers to structured reinforcement under the midfoot, intended to reduce excessive foot motion and redistribute pressure. The arch—composed of bones, ligaments, and tendons—acts like a shock absorber; when it overpronates or flattens, tissues and joints above and below can experience strain. Scholl offers different arch support levels across its lineup, from mild cushioning for general comfort to firmer options that aim to address mild to moderate overpronation. Features such as medial posting, a contoured footbed, or a semi-rigid plate work together to guide the foot into a more neutral position during gait.

How Scholl arch support insoles work

These insoles work primarily by adding controlled lift and shape under the arch, which can change how forces travel through the foot. By supporting the medial longitudinal arch, they can reduce inward rolling (overpronation), stabilize the rearfoot, and improve alignment at the ankle, knee, and hip. A deeper heel cup can also help control rearfoot motion, while cushioning materials absorb impact. The result is often less peak pressure on specific spots (such as the heel or forefoot) and more even load distribution across the sole, which can ease strain on plantar fascia and other supporting tissues.

Who benefits from Scholl insoles with arch support

People who stand or walk for long periods, have mild foot fatigue, or notice mild arch strain may find relief in structured arch support. Those with overpronation or mild flat-foot tendencies during weight-bearing activities sometimes use these insoles to create a more stable base. They may also help when footwear lacks sufficient built-in support, effectively upgrading a shoe’s comfort and control. However, they are generally not intended for severe biomechanical issues or acute injuries, and they work best in well-fitting, stable shoes that match the insole’s shape.

Key features to compare across Scholl arch support insoles

Different Scholl models vary in arch height, material density, coverage, and intended use. Some emphasize firm arch control for overpronation, while others focus on cushioning and shock absorption with moderate support. Common traits include breathable top covers, antimicrobial treatments, heel cups for rearfoot stability, and durable midsoles that resist compression. Consider whether you need a full-length insole for everyday shoes, a 3/4 insole for sneakers, or a version designed specifically for work boots or high-impact activities.

How to choose the right model and fit

Start by matching your arch support needs to your daily activities and footwear. If you have mild discomfort and wear cushioned sneakers, a softer insole may suffice; if you stand all day or notice your arches tiring quickly, a firmer option may be more appropriate. Ensure the insole length matches your in-shoe space and that the forefoot sits comfortably without crowding the toes. Check heel fit: the rearfoot should feel cradled without excessive pressure. If you have high arches or very low arches, consider a model with variable stiffness or targeted arch zones rather than a one-size-fits-all approach.

Fit checklist

  • Length: Insole front should leave a small space behind your longest toe.
  • Width: Midfoot and forefoot should align with your foot shape without squeezing.
  • Heel: Cup should hold the heel bone comfortably without pinching.
  • Arch rise: Support should feel supportive, not painfully high or too flat.
  • Shoe volume: Ensure the shoe can accommodate the insole without making the foot feel cramped.

Practical care and wear considerations

Daily maintenance can extend life and performance. Remove the insole regularly to air out, brush away debris, and check for compression or uneven wear. Many models are machine washable or can be cleaned with mild soap and water, but always confirm the care instructions for the materials used. Inspect the arch plate and cushioning for breakdown, especially if you notice new pressure points or reduced control. Rotate between two pairs of shoes when possible to allow each insole to recover its shape between uses.

When an insole is not enough: seeking professional guidance

Persistent arch pain, sharp sensations, numbness, or symptoms that travel into the heel or ankle can indicate conditions such as plantar fasciitis, stress reactions, or biomechanical issues that go beyond what an over-the-counter insole can address. If pain worsens with activity, affects your gait, or limits daily function, consider a consultation with a podiatrist or physical therapist. They may recommend diagnostic testing, custom orthotics, targeted stretches, or footwear changes tailored to your foot structure and mechanics.
